Pharmacy Manager in Burnham, PA

Job Description

Category Pharmacy - Pharmacy Manager Job Type Direct Hire An exciting opportunity is available for an experienced Pharmacy Manager to lead and manage pharmacy operations in Burnham, PA. This direct hire position offers a dynamic work environment with variable shift schedules designed to accommodate both day and afternoon hours.
Schedule:
10-hour shifts typically from 9:00 AM to 7:00 PM 11-hour shifts typically from 9:00 AM to 8:00 PM 12-hour shifts either 8:00 AM to 8:00 PM or 9:00 AM to 9:00 PM Variable day/afternoon shifts
Key Responsibilities:
Foster a collaborative business relationship with store operations and pharmacy teams, driving associate engagement and clearly communicating departmental and company strategies. Ensure prescription accuracy and compliance with state and federal Board of Pharmacy regulations through thorough Drug Utilization Review and Final Quality Assurance. Manage the pharmacy department to maximize profitability and script growth by implementing recommended clinical programs such as immunizations and Medication Therapy Management (MTM). Oversee inventory control by coordinating with the District Manager and pharmacy staff to meet customer demands efficiently. Set and align performance objectives based on key department metrics to ensure operational effectiveness and efficiency. Deliver outstanding customer service by addressing customer medical-related issues and providing healthcare counseling. Supervise pharmacists, pharmacy associates, and support staff, including training, coaching, and disciplinary actions. Maintain pharmacy security and resolve customer concerns to build trust and loyalty. Collaborate with physicians and utilize reference materials to address prescription-related issues. Ensure department cleanliness and organize ongoing training to improve staff performance, reduce turnover, and manage labor costs. Prioritize and follow through on critical pharmacy tasks including cycle counts, inventory management, and customer will-calls.
Qualifications:
Bachelor of Pharmacy (B.Pharm) or Doctor of Pharmacy (Pharm.
